本文目录一览:
excel中把汉字转换成拼音的方法
在excel中把的汉字转换成拼音,拼音在字的上面,在word和EXCEL中,都可以,再粘贴到别的地方,用起来不如word,那么下面我就教你具体怎么怎么把汉字转换成拼音吧。希望对你有帮助!
excel中把汉字转换成拼音的 方法
打开需要转换的excel表格
excel中把汉字转换成拼音的方法图1
单击excel表格的任意位置,然后按下ALT+F11,进入这个灰色的编辑界面
excel中把汉字转换成拼音的方法图2
插入--模块
excel中把汉字转换成拼音的方法图3
打开如下所示的界面。
excel中把汉字转换成拼音的方法图4
把下面的内容复制粘贴到第四个步骤打开的界面中,并保存,参考下图操作。
Function pinyin(p As String) As String
i = Asc(p)
Select Case i
Case -20319 To -20318: pinyin = "a "
Case Else: pinyin = p
End Select
End Function
Function getpy(str)
For i = 1 To Len(str)
getpy = getpy pinyin(Mid(str, i, 1))
Next i
End Function
excel中把汉字转换成拼音的方法图5
保存,参考图片进行操作。
excel中把汉字转换成拼音的方法图6
插入一列,用于存放转换后的拼音
excel中把汉字转换成拼音的方法图7
这里放在如果所示的这一列,在这一列中输入=getpy(转换源头所在的列)
excel中把汉字转换成拼音的方法图8
这是转成拼音后的效果
excel中把汉字转换成拼音的方法图9
这里的D2是数据源头
excel中把汉字转换成拼音的方法图10 下一页更多精彩“ Excel 2007文字添加拼音的步骤”
EXCEL中能否直接把中文转换成拼音?
Excel内是可以把中文转换成为拼音的,但需要转换函数(函数可通过网络上面下载),下面给出具体操作方法:
所需材料:Excel、准备好的中文转拼音函数。
一、首先打开Excel软件,然后按Alt+F11打开Viaual Basic编辑器,点击工具栏“插入”,选项内点击“模块”。
二、这时把准备好的中文转拼音函数粘贴入该模块下,然后就可以关闭掉Viaual Basic编辑器。
三、回到Excel界面在需要转换的单元格内输入中文转拼音的公式(这里需要根据下载的函数来输入对应的公式,如下图的公式为=pinyin,而有一些公式则为=getpy,注意公式不要用错),按下回车键即可得到公式内所求单元格的拼音。
四、最后按住已转换完成单元格右下角向下拖动即可得到整列中文的拼音 。
如何将EXCEL表格中的汉字转为拼音
启动Excel
(其它版本请仿照操作),打开相应的工作表;
2.执行“工具→宏→Visual
Basic编辑器”命令(或者直接按“Alt+F11”组合键),进入Visual
Basic编辑状态;
执行“插入→模块”命令,插入一个新模块。再双击插入的模块,进入模块代码编辑状态;
将代码输入其中:
Function
pinyin(p
As
String)
As
String
i
=
Asc(p)
Select
Case
i
Case
-20319
To
-20318:
pinyin
=
"a
"
Case
-20317
To
-20305:
pinyin
=
"ai
"
Case
-20304
To
-20296:
pinyin
=
"an
"
Case
-20295
To
-20293:
pinyin
=
"ang
"
……
Case
Else:
pinyin
=
p
End
Select
End
Function
Function
getpy(str)
For
i
=
1
To
Len(str)
getpy
=
getpy
pinyin(Mid(str,
i,
1))
Next
i
End
Function
5.代码输入完成后,直接关闭Visual
Basic编辑窗口,返回Excel编辑状态;
6.定义函数就可以用了,如:选中A2单元格,输入公式:=getpy(A2)。